BL4 8TU lies within the heart of Kearsley, a small residential cluster in Bolton, Greater Manchester. This area, with a population of 1,296 and a density of 646 people per square kilometre, reflects a tight-knit community shaped by its historical roots in the Irwell Valley. The postcode covers a compact zone near the confluence of the River Irwell and River Croal, offering a mix of residential living and proximity to local amenities. Daily life here is characterised by a balance of quiet neighbourhoods and practical access to essential services. The area’s history as a former urban district, with ties to 19th-century coal mining, adds a layer of industrial heritage to its modern-day appeal. Residents benefit from nearby schools, rail links, and retail hubs, while the surrounding landscape includes historical landmarks such as St Stephen’s Church, which commemorates local mining tragedies. The property market in BL4 8TU is dominated by owner-occupied homes, with 84% of properties owned outright. This high rate of home ownership suggests a stable market with limited rental activity, making it a less common area for short-term lets or investment properties. The accommodation type is primarily houses, which are typically larger and more suited to families or individuals seeking space. Given the small size of the postcode area, the housing stock is likely limited, with properties concentrated in a compact cluster. Residents of BL4 8TU have access to a range of educational institutions, including Spindle Point Primary School and George Tomlinson School, both of which are primary schools with a good Ofsted rating. Kearsley Academy, an academy with a good Ofsted rating, provides secondary education nearby. This combination of primary and secondary schools ensures a comprehensive educational pathway for families. The presence of two primary schools with strong ratings suggests a focus on early education, while Kearsley Academy’s good rating indicates reliable secondary provision. The demographic profile of BL4 8TU is defined by a median age of 47, with the majority of residents falling within the 30-64 age range. This suggests a mature, stable population, likely centred around families and long-term residents. Home ownership is high at 84%, indicating a predominantly owner-occupied community. The accommodation type is primarily houses, which aligns with the area’s residential character and suggests a preference for larger, more traditional properties. The predominant ethnic group is White, though specific data on diversity is not provided.
